bnx2x: Fix VF's VLAN reconfiguration in reload.



[ Upstream commit 4a4d2d372fb9b9229327e2ed01d5d9572eddf4de ]

Commit 04f05230c5c13 ("bnx2x: Remove configured vlans as
part of unload sequence."), introduced a regression in driver
that as a part of VF's reload flow, VLANs created on the VF
doesn't get re-configured in hardware as vlan metadata/info
was not getting cleared for the VFs which causes vlan PING to stop.

This patch clears the vlan metadata/info so that VLANs gets
re-configured back in the hardware in VF's reload flow and
PING/traffic continues for VLANs created over the VFs.

Fixes: 04f05230c5c13 ("bnx2x: Remove configured vlans as part of unload sequence.")
